About the Role

As a Multi-Classroom Teacher, you will provide day-to-day instructional support across multiple kindergarten through 8th grade classrooms at our Stratford School campus. Each morning, you will report to the campus and receive your assignment based on classroom or supervision coverage needs. In addition to classroom teaching, you may support with general student supervision or assist the Principal with daily campus operations.

You’ll have the opportunity to work with a variety of students, collaborate with different teachers, and experience multiple classroom settings, making this an excellent role for those looking to grow in the education field.

Location : Palo Alto, CA Salary: $56,000-$69,000 Schedule: Full-Time, Monday–Friday (10-Month School Year)

Travel: May be required to support nearby Stratford campuses
